Outage in Imperva Incapsula

[INC-903] Multiple undersea cables are causing network performance issue

Resolved Minor
September 17, 2025 - Started 7 months ago - Lasted about 1 month
Official incident page

Incident Report

Multiple subsea cable cuts in the Red Sea were identified in early September 2025 which have had a tangible impact to transcontinental Internet traffic. This could potentially cause an impact for Cloud WAF and Network DDoS mitigation services. This incident is to communicate awareness of the situation as the subsea cable cuts are outside of Thales control. Thales Network Operations continues to monitor the situation and is consulting with our partners to provide updates on the situation as they become available. We currently do not have an expected time frame for resolution. If you experience an impact to your service, please engage Thales Support for further investigation to determine if it is related to this incident. RESOLVED 6 months ago - at 10/24/2025 05:44PM

Our ISPs are continuing to work to ensure sufficient capacity and performance on their respective networks while proceeding with the completion of repairs to multiple subsea fiber systems. Over the past several weeks we have seen a reduced number of monitoring based alerts due to this ongoing issue, and therefore we will be closing out this incident alert. We will continue to monitor the situation and work closely with our ISPs to ensure optimal customer experience.
